Output 5430d93a61baa23bcae31571a94287d066ab0b1f0bfdc9b0a4b8c97c7beaa680:1

value
671706252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f8f96f575be9b5288cfff7782d50f96c4cddaa5 OP_EQUAL
address
MDhEpJSmGaJZ7eqKSUe7485zQ8NjeRwcb2
transaction
5430d93a61baa23bcae31571a94287d066ab0b1f0bfdc9b0a4b8c97c7beaa680
spent
true